    Notes: Summary The thermodynamic stepwise formation constants (log T K n) of nine tervalent lanthanons (La3+, Pr3+, Nd3+, Sm3+, Eu3+, Gd3+, Dy3+, Er3+ and Lu3+) with three fluorinated β-ketoesters (methyltrifluroacetoacetate, ethyltrifluoroacetoacetate, and ethylpentafluoropropionylacetate) have been evaluated potentiometrically in a 50% dioxane-water mixture at 25 and 35 ± 0.01 °C. The values of log T K n do not follow a linearity when plotted againstZ/r and invariably obey the sequence: La3+ 〈 Nd3+ 〈 Pr3+ 〈 Sm3+ 〈 Gd3+ 〈 Eu3+ 〈 Dy3+ ≤ Er3+ ≤ Lu3+ in all instances. The standard thermodynamic parameters (ΔG 1 0 , ΔH 1 0 , ΔS 1 0 ) associated with log T K n have also been calculated. The validity of the chosen equilibrium model was examined by an error analysis usingS min values (sum of the squared residuals), scatter plots, and slopes and intercepts of Abrahams-Kave type normal probability plots.
